Output c0aaf581e5d6079a3ccf89f2c84e0f099a87d9a3d11c843b8f1773cb9718eda4:13

value
321644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6925ae1bbda7a744af0aae1979551808dfe63df3 OP_EQUAL
address
3BGz1kDcA17eD5cE9iYmXgt4a4En12WnqZ
transaction
c0aaf581e5d6079a3ccf89f2c84e0f099a87d9a3d11c843b8f1773cb9718eda4
confirmations
281840
spent
true